  2. 6 de may. de 2024 · John Mayall (born November 29, 1933, Macclesfield, Cheshire, England) is a British singer, pianist, organist, and occasional guitarist who was among the guiding lights of the British blues movement in the early to mid-1960s.   4. 8 de may. de 2024 · In circulated condition, a 1964 D Jefferson nickel will pull in $0.10 to $0.2. One graded MS65 is worth $15, while one graded MS67 can bring in as much as $600. A Full Step 1964 nickel-graded MS65 is worth about $700, while one graded MS66 can fetch $4250. Full-step proof-like 1964 nickels are extremely rare.
